About This Role

Elase Cosmetic Injectors provide best-in-class service to clients, specializing in injectable treatments for remarkable outcomes. This role involves both aesthetic services and supporting the wellness division through consultations and prescribing peptide therapies to enhance overall patient health.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and refine injection techniques to ensure optimal results and patient satisfaction.
  • Stay updated on the latest advancements, techniques, and best practices in aesthetic medicine through ongoing education and training.
  • Conduct thorough consultations, assess patient needs, and recommend appropriate treatment plans tailored to individual goals and preferences.
  • Effectively educate patients about treatment options, address their concerns, and manage expectations regarding outcomes and recovery.
  • Follow established protocols and guidelines for infection control, safety precautions, and documentation to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ements and best practices.
  • Implement strategies to enhance patient satisfaction, encourage repeat visits, and foster long-term relationships to drive business growth.
  • Collaborate with the marketing team to promote aesthetic services, increase brand visibility, and attract new patients through targeted marketing campaigns and community outreach efforts.
  • Achieve proficiency in meeting revenue goals weekly with consistently high patient satisfaction ratings.
  • Collaborate with other members of the healthcare team, including physicians, nurse practitioners, and medical assistants, to coordinate care and optimize treatment outcomes.
  • Provide exceptional customer service and build strong, trusting relationships with clients to foster loyalty and retention.
  • Maintain accurate and detailed treatment records, including client information, treatment plans, product usage, and treatment outcomes.
  • Conduct wellness consultations to assess patient health goals and determine candidacy for peptide treatments.
  • Prescribe and manage peptide treatment plans under approved protocols, focusing on optimizing wellness, recovery, and overall performance outcomes.
  • Perform follow-up evaluations to monitor progress, adjust dosing or treatment regimens, and manage refills to support ongoing patient success.

Requirements

  • RN, NP, PA, MD or DDS Licensing
  • Completion of Cosmetic Injectables Course
  • Customer service oriented with a quality care focus
  • Excellent communication skills, oral and written
  • Highly skilled in sales and client education
  • Effective organization skills with expert attention to detail
  • Present a highly professional image
  • Proven ability to work in a team environment
  • Ability to move around clinic and remain stationary for 4-8 hours per day

Qualifications

  • RN, NP, PA, MD or DDS Licensing and completion of Cosmetic Injectables Course
  • 3+ years of cosmetic injection experience preferred
